Plantago L. genus (Plantaginaceae) includes a large number of species differing in salt tolerance; many of them are adapted to live in saline environments, thus making the genus Plantago a good model for comparative studies about responses to salinity stress (1). Isabgol is a major export oriented medicinal crop of India. The genetic variability available in this crop is limited owing to the narrow gene pool existing in our country. The physiological and growth characteristics of selected 7 species of Plantago were studied at DMAPR, Boriavi to investigate the relationship with the seed yield. Isabgol (Plantago ovata Forsk.) is an important medicinal plant having high pharmacological activity in its seed husk, which is substantially used in the food, beverages and packaging industries.
